CVE-2026-90282

Published Sep 17, 2026

Description

In the Linux kernel, the following vulnerability has been resolved: phy: qcom: qmp-usb-legacy: Fix possible NULL-deref on early runtime suspend There is a small window where the runtime suspend callback may run after pm_runtime_enable() and before pm_runtime_forbid(). In this case, a crash occurs because runtime suspend/resume dereferences qmp->phy pointer, which is not yet initialized: `if (!qmp->phy->init_count) {` This can also happen if user re-enables runtime-pm via the sysfs attribute before qmp phy is initialized. Similarly to other qcom phy drivers, introduce a qmp->phy_initialized variable that can be used to avoid relying on the possibly uninitialized phy pointer.
